Leprechaun toby jug produced by Crown Winsor of Longton, England, circa 1985. A leprechaun is a diminutive supernatural being in Irish folklore, classed by some as a type of solitary fairy. They are usually depicted as little bearded men, wearing a green coat and hat, who partake in mischief. In more recent times, they have been depicted as shoemakers who have a hidden pot of gold at the end of the rainbow. A tree branch and shamrock form the handle of this jug.
